A new paradigm exists for power electronics converter design. New packaging and integration schemes have led to concepts such as the power electronic building block (PEBB) that removes low-level design problems and treats converters as a functional assembly. In conjunction with power processor integration, virtual prototyping is becoming commonplace in design and testing. Tools such as the Virtual Test Bed (VTB) are being developed that use improved numerical solver technology and language translators to simulate complicated systems that incorporate new and legacy models at all levels.
